About
A studio reception desk: a timber fronted counter with a raised client top, a staff worktop with a screen on a stand, a card terminal, an appointment book and a shelf of aftercare boxes under it. Overall 1.94 by 1.36 by 0.71 m (X by Y by Z). Metre units, +Y up, the side a client or an artist approaches from toward +Z, resting on y=0. The client side is toward +Z. Nothing on the desk moves and there is no lettering anywhere on it: the screen, the book and the terminal are all blank. Static geometry; no rig, collision or navigation data.
